Web18 aug. 2016 · 18 August 2016. by Chadha & Chadha IP (New Delhi) Chadha & Chadha IP. Primary authorities responsible for carrying out IPR enforcement are: Courts (District Courts and High Courts). District courts and certain High courts in India have the original jurisdiction to try suits pertaining to infringement of Intellectual property rights in India. WebInternational IP Enforcement Summit 2024 Sofia — 14-15 June 2024 To see the draft programme, please click here Attendance is confirmed for all speakers except those … WebIn July 2016, the company launched its IP Joint-Force System, a world first, which combines the strengths of e-commerce operators and right holders. The system uses big data modelling identification to provide IP rights holders with links to suspected IP infringements, giving them “one-click rights protection”.

Depending on the rights in question, there can be a number of different enforcement … ina heredia cursosWeb2 nov. 2024 · IP enforcement relating to freight is mainly based on the actions of Customs ex officio, and protection arising from applications by IP rights owners has grown steadily. Customs enforcement focused on cross-border e-commerce channels, and the number of detained batches increased significantly. in a child\\u0027s name true story
